Yamaha XSR125 STD Specifications

Mileage -
Displacement124 cc
Engine TypeLiquid-cooled, SOHC, Single cylinder, 4-stroke
No. of Cylinders1
Max Power14.9 PS @ 10000 rpm
Max Torque14.5 Nm @ 8000 rpm
Front BrakeDisc
Rear BrakeDisc
Fuel Capacity11 L
Body TypeCommuter Bikes
